Use of scrap of technical parts produced in Zamac Z5 for the preparation of parts for shoes and accessories by pressure casting

ABSTRACT

Zamak supplier companies recycle scraps of technical parts from the production process of zamak injected under pressure and coated with electrodeposition. However, only 35% of the scrap sent for processing is recycled and returns to the production process as raw material. Taking into account that raw material is one of the main costs of companies, the reuse of scrap represents an opportunity to save the manufacturing process. With that, the objective of this work was to verify the viability of casting scraps of technical parts as raw material for the manufacture of parts for the fashion market. The scrap was analyzed for chemical composition, microstructure and thermal characteristics. The scrap was melted under pressure to produce components for shoes and accessories (aesthetic elements such as buckles and ornaments). For comparison, ornaments and buckles were obtained from virgin raw material. The ornaments and buckles were analyzed for microstructure, corrosion resistance and mechanical properties. Samples cast using scrap responded satisfactorily to all tests and, in some cases, better than control parts, which were cast with virgin raw material. Thus, it was found that scrap from technical parts can be used as raw material for the production of parts and accessories for the fashion sector and, in this context, it represents a possibility of reducing manufacturing costs.
